
Tuesdays with TMAC – Hard Work Pays Off in 2012!
It may have been the hardest the McCarl family has worked, but it paid off in a successful season. Terry McCarl registered a seventh track championship at both the Knoxville Raceway in Iowa and the Huset’s Speedway in South Dakota. […]